类图主要是在 详细设计 阶段画,一旦类图设计完成,开发工程师可以根据类图来实现代码。只要类方法的逻辑不是太复杂,不同工程师实现的代码几乎是一样的,这有利于保证软件的规范和统一性。在实际应用中,通常不需要画出所有类的类图,只需要画出核心、代表性、技术难度较高的类图即可。 除了在详细设计阶段绘制类图外,还...
在UML类图中,组合关系用一个带实心菱形和箭头的直线表示。 4、依赖关系 从上图我们可以看到,Driver的drive方法只有传入了一个Car对象才能发挥作用,因此我们说Driver类依赖于Car类。在UML类图中,依赖关系用一条带有箭头的虚线表示。 5、继承关系 继承关系对应的是extend关键字,在UML类图中用带空心三角形的直线表示,如...